undeterminable

[ˌʌndɪˈtɜːmɪnəbl]

undeterminable Definition

not able to be accurately or definitely determined or decided.

Summary: undeterminable in Brief

'Undeterminable' [ˌʌndɪˈtɜːmɪnəbl] describes something that cannot be accurately or definitely determined or decided. It is often used to describe situations where there is a lack of information or data, as in 'The outcome of the experiment is undeterminable due to the lack of data.' Synonyms include 'indefinable,' 'indeterminate,' and 'uncertain.'
